共用方式為


operator* 函式 (directxmath.h)

XMVECTOR 的一個實例乘以第二個實例,並在第三個實例中傳回結果。

會將 operator *XMVECTOR 資料類型 實例的每個元件乘以 XMVECTOR 第二個實例中的對應元件,並傳回包含結果的新 XMVECTOR 實例。

注意 此運算子僅適用於 C++。

語法

XMVECTOR XM_CALLCONV operator*(
  FXMVECTOR V1,
  FXMVECTOR V2
) noexcept;

參數

V1

XMVECTOR 實例,其元件會為此乘法作業提供一組乘法。

V2

XMVECTOR 實例,其元件會為此乘法作業提供一組乘法。

傳回值

XMVECTOR 實例,其元件是 V1 由 V2 所對應元件的乘積。

備註

下列虛擬程式代碼示範此運算子的作業:

   XMVECTOR V;
   Float S;
   XMVECTOR Vout;
   Vout.x = V1.x * V2.x;
   Vout.y = V1.y * V2.y;
   Vout.z = V1.z * V2.z;
   Vout.w = V1.w * V2.w;

規格需求

需求
標頭 directxmath.h

另請參閱

XMVECTOR 資料類型